Abstract
Gold nanoparticles (AuNPs) were synthesized easily using bottom-up method in aqueous extract of air-dried P. obtusifulia R. Br. leaves without elevated temperature. The appearance of surface plasmon resonance (SPR) peak at 549.5 nm in UV-Vis spectrometry analysis give the early evidence of the AuNPs in the solution. The particles shape was in spherical form and the average size of obtaining amps is 90, 25 nm. The AuNPs was stable for several days and also sensitive toward Pb(OAc)2 solution.
